Installation

The weather station operates at 433MHz and does not 
require wire installation among the component parts. To 
ensure successful installation and the best performance, 
we recommend you follow the installation instructions in 
the order they appear in this manual.

1. Battery & adapter installation for the monitor (receiver)
Main power source: Open the battery door and insert 6 
pieces of AA batteries according to the polarity indicated, 
close the battery cover.
Optional power source: Plug in a 6.0V adapter jack into 
the side of the unit for basic operation (Adapter not 
included)

Sea level pressure setting
After battery/adapter installation, the monitor will enter 
sea level pressure setting mode directly and the pressure 
reading will fl ash. Press “ ” or “ ” to set the sea level 

pressure value. Press “PRESSURE” to confi rm the setting 
and exit. This allows the unit to provide a more accurate 
weather forecast & pressure reading. 
You can also set the sea level pressure any time after 
the installation is completed. For more information, see 
“WEATHER FORECAST & BAROMETRIC PRESSURE” 
section.

Note:

 you may obtain the current sea level pressure from 

the weather web site for your locate area.

2. Selecting a location for the anemometer
Select a mounting location for the anemometer that is:
•  Outdoors, not blocked on top or sides, so wind can
  freely reach the anemometer
•  Within 100 meter (328 feet) open area from the monitor.
  Reduce distance if obstacles is between the
  anemometer & the monitor
The best location for the anemometer is usually mounted 
on a mast in an open area where wind is not blocked on 
top or sides, or above roof level on the building where the 
monitor is located.

Testing the effective transmission range
Before mounting the anemometer, measure the 
distance between the monitor & anemometer and be 
sure it is within the effective transmission range. It is 
recommended to perform a simple RF transmission test 
before mounting.
1) Place the monitor in your selected indoor location and
  install adapter & batteries (see “Battery & adapter
  installation for the monitor” section above)
2) Place the anemometer horizontally in your selected
  outdoor location. Loosen the screws on the battery
  door with a small Phillips screwdriver and open
  the battery door. Insert 2 pieces of AA batteries
  according to the polarity indicated. Close the battery
  door and tighten the screws.
3) Hold “CHANNEL/SEARCH” button on the monitor for
  3 seconds and the wind direction, temperature &
  humidity icons will fl ash on the display. The monitor is
  now searching for all remote sensors.
4) If valid wind direction, wind speed and channel-1
  temperature/humidity readings are shown on the
  monitor within 10 minutes, the RF transmission is
  successful and the anemometer & monitor are within
  the effective transmission. 
  If above readings are not shown after 10 minutes of
  searching, the transmission is failed. 
  Shorten the distance between the anemometer &
  monitor. Reset the anemometer by removing all

  batteries from the anemometer & wait for 10 seconds
  before re-installing the batteries again. Repeat step 3 &
  4 until the transmission is successful.
5) Remove all batteries from the anemometer before
  mounting and calibration.

3. Mounting the anemometer
Important: Before mounting, be sure the monitor & 
anemometer are within the effective transmission range.
Note: To mount the anemometer, you need a mast (not 
supplied) about 1 – 1.25 inches (2.54 – 3.1 cm) in diameter, 
and the hardware necessary to fasten it to the mounting 
location. If you previously installed such a mast (for 
mounting antenna, for example), you can mount the 
anemometer on that mast.
1. If necessary, mount and ground a mast as directed in
  the instructions provided by the mast.
2. Place the supplied U-shape metal plates around the
  mast. Insert 4 pieces of the supplied Hex screws
  through the holes of the U-shape plates and the holes
  on the anemometer’s mounting bracket. 
  (The wind vane is above the wind cup and the metal bar
  of the anemometer is in horizontal level)
3. Tighten the supplied Hex nut onto both ends of each
 screw

4. Calibrating the anemometer & installing batteries
After mounting the anemometer, follow these steps to 
calibrate the wind direction so that the anemometer 
properly measures the wind direction and transmit to 
the monitor. Be sure battery has been removed from the 
anemometer before the calibration.

Important:

 The same calibration (step 1 to 5) is needed for 

the fi rst set up and every battery replacement.

1. After mounting the anemometer, loosen the screws on
  the battery door with a small screwdriver and open the
 battery 

door.

2. Use the compass on the anemometer and turn the wind
  vane so it is pointing due north. 

3. Hold the wind vane pointing due north and do not allow
  it to turn. Insert 2 pieces of AA batteries according to
  the polarity indicated. The red LED indicator above
  the battery cover of the anemometer will fl ash few
  times right after battery installation. Be sure the vane
  is pointing due north at the moment when red LED
  fl ashes and the calibration is now completed. Replace
  the battery cover and tighten the screws.
4. If the wind vane is not pointing due north when the red
  LED fi rst fl ashes, remove batteries and repeat step 
 2 

3.

5. Hold “CHANNEL/SEARCH” buttons on the monitor
  to search for remote transmitter. Wind direction, wind
  speed, wind chill & channel-1 temperature/humidity
  readings will appear within 10 minutes if the RF
  transmission is successful.

5. Selecting a location for the rain gauge
Select a mounting location for the rain gauge that is:
•  a fl at, level surface
•  within 50 meter (164 feet) open area from the monitor.
  Reduce distance if obstacles is between the rain gauge
 & 

the 

monitor

•  in an area not blocked on the top or sides, so rain can
  freely reach the rain gauge (for example, not under an
  overhang or too close to a building or fence)

Cautions:

•  To prevent false rainfall readings caused by water
  splashes, do not choose a location that is not level or
  that is too close to the ground, a swimming pool, lawn
  sprinklers, or anywhere water might accumulate or run
 off
•  The screen in the cylinder of the rain gauge fi lters most
  debris (such as leaves) that might fall into the rain
  gauge. To avoid frequent build-up of debris in the
  cylinder, do not mount the rain gauge too close to the
 trees 

or 

plants.
